Is A Throwin The Same As A Throwin Spot ???

Quote:
Originally Posted by Rich View Post
And why shouldn't the player choose that spot?
He can. Officials, not players, are authorized to indicate (IAABO term) a spot. After that, on a run the endline throwin, the player can choose to make the throwin from anywhere along the endline, even in the middle of the lane (even though I would never hand the ball to him there).
